Measuring Characteristics
DC Voltage
Input Impedance
200mV, 2V, 20V ranges: 10MΩ or >10GΩ
(For these ranges, input beyond ±26 V are clamped through 106 kΩ)
200V and 300V ranges: 10MΩ±1%
Input Protection
300V
Input Offset Current
50pA, at 25
℃
, typical
CMRR (common mode
rejection ratio)
140 dB for 1 kΩ unbalanced resistance in LO lead, ±300 VDC peak maximum.
Resistance
Measurement Method
4-wire or 2-wire resistance
Current source referenced to LO input
Open-circuit Voltage
Limited to <10 V
Max. Lead Resistance
(4-wire)
10% of range per lead for 200 Ω and 2 kΩ ranges, 1 kΩ per lead on all other ranges
Input Protection
300V on all ranges
Offset Compensation
Available on 200 Ω, 2 kΩ and 20 kΩ ranges.
DC Current
Shunt Resistor
100 Ω for 200 uA, 2 mA
1 Ω for 20 mA , 200 mA
0.01 Ω for 2 A, 10 A
Auto Zero OFF Operation (typical value)
Following instrument warm-up at the environment temperature ±1
℃
and <5 minutes, add 0.0001 % range + 2 uV error for DCV and 2 mΩ error for
resistance.
Settling Considerations
Reading settling times are affected by source impedance, cable dielectric characteristics and input signal changes. The default measurement delay
can ensure the correctness of the first reading for most measurements.
Measurement Considerations
Teflon or other high-impedance, low-dielectric absorption wire insulation is recommended for these measurements.
